Katha vs Mcminnville, Tn Climate & Distance Between

Usa flag
  • The distance between Katha, Myanmar and Mcminnville, Tn, Usa is approximately 13,356 km or 8,300 mi.
  • To reach Katha in this distance one would set out from Mcminnville, Tn bearing 357.8°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Katha bearing 182° or S .
  • Katha has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Mcminnville, Tn has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
  • Katha is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Mcminnville, Tn is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ome.
  • The average temperature is 10.4 °C (18.6°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 11.5 °C (20.7°F) less in Katha.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 309.1 mm (12.2 in) more which is equivalent to 309.1 l/m² (7.59 US gal/ft²) or 3,091,000 l/ha (330,448 US gal/ac) more. About 1 2/9 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 11.5° higher in Katha than in Mcminnville, Tn.
